The dorsal spines of Paracanthurus hepatus are venomous, and I would think that the first few anal spines are also. I have handled quite a few of these fish in the past and have been stuck by blue tang on a few occasions. It doesnt hurt as bad as a Volitan sp. lionfish, but feels more like a small coral catfish sting, painful but bearable. Running your hand under the hottest water you can stand for 15 minutes will help whenever you are stung by a venomous fish. Use caution when netting these fish.
